WebJul 8, 2015 · The tire shop probably threw the rings on and torqued them down like they would a wheel onto a vehicle. Your tire is 100% relying on the bolts on the ring on the face of the wheel and if it is torqued incorrectly the ring will leak and might eventually break the bolts off in the wheel and then you've got a real fun situation on your hand.
WebAug 10, 2016 · Possible solutions for a leak that originates within the wheel’s bead seat are to remove the tire, clean off any corrosion and apply a bead sealer before remounting the tire. So I moved on to step 2, which I had almost forgot existed, because I always find a nail in my tire during step 1. cultural and social sensitivities llnWebTo fix a leak at the tire bead on an ATV tire, you have several alternatives where these are the most common: Remove the tire from the rim and clean up or repair the bead area of the rim. Apply bead sealer if the rim is too damaged to seal properly. Install an inner tube. Inject a tire sealant into the tire. cultural and sports center bruther
